International Relations in Search of an Antidote

Authors : Ali L KARAOSMANOĞLU

Abstract :This essay is based on the author’s long-time observation of the International Relations discipline and the repeated crises it has experienced. The piece identifies ‘event-drivenness’ as the structural reason behind these crises, in other words, the course of the discipline naturally follows global IR events and, depending on how transformative these events are, when responding to them, is more likely to fall into an existential crisis—with the most recent one being potentially fatal. By discussing in detail the a); science-statecraft relationship; b); scholar-practitioner disconnect; c); distortion of theories by scholars and practitioners; d); paradoxical relationship between rationality and irrationality; and e); theory-practice disconnect, the essay seeks to operationalize these crisis-generated processes when responding to major events. In order to show these crisis generation processes in detail, it uses the theories of political realism and, to a lesser degree, classical liberalism, as case reflections.
